The Revista Brasileira de Zootecnia (RBZ) is a publication dedicated to the broad field of Animal Science. We publish high-quality, original scientific research that spans across diverse areas within the discipline. The scope of RBZ encompasses a wide range of topics, including aquaculture, biometeorology and animal welfare, forage crops and grasslands, animal and forage plants breeding and genetics, animal reproduction, ruminant and non-ruminant nutrition, meat science and muscle biology, precision livestock, and animal production systems and agribusiness.

The orange peel with enzymatic microbial additive, formic or acetic acids was ensiled for 70 days, in concrete tubes with 700 kg of volume capacity, was evaluated by rumen fermentation parameters in a experimental trial using males sheep, housed in metabolic cages. The used diet was oat hay (70%) and orange silage (30%) on DM base. The ruminal fluid was collected with esophageal tube at 2, 5 and 8 hours after, and before feeding that was taken as zero time […]

The performance and digestibility of nutrients of lambs fed concentrates formulated with soybean meal (SM) and whole canola grain (WC), cracked canola grain (CC) or pelleted canola (PC) and oat hay, fed in a 30:70 (forage to concentrate ratio, %DM) were evaluated. Twenty-eight male lambs with initial age from 60 to 90 days and 17 kg LW were allotted to a completely randomized design.
